前言经常在开发中会遇到一些不需要同步执行的业务,那我们就需要用到消息队列来进行异步执行,但是对于某些业务就还需要用到延时的功能,比如订单支付超时关闭,那么这个时候我们就需要开启消息队列的延时功能,当然也有朋友说有其他的解决办法,例如:数据库轮训以及线程休眠,但是这些相对于延时消息队列来说,都显得比较逊色。正文安装Dockerdocker的安装就不用多说了,在Centos下就一行命令搞定(其他的系统
转载 2023-09-16 19:37:54
359阅读
延迟环境变量在bat里是重中之重,虽然前面说过,熟练应用for才算会写批处理,但如果不懂延迟环境变量的话,那么你就只能写出简单的批处理,而for语句也不能发挥最大的作用。延迟环境变量在cmd下默认是关闭的,如果要使用延迟环境变量,可以用以下两种方法开启:1.      cmd下开启/关闭延迟环境变量在cmd下开启或延迟环境变量用/v参数:
windows 延迟 启动 After Windows starts up, it waits about ten seconds before opening your startup programs. This “startup delay” lets your desktop and Windows services finish loading, making ev
转载 2024-03-25 20:13:49
45阅读
在Kubernetes中,我们通常使用Docker容器来运行我们的应用程序。有时候,我们希望在容器启动延迟一段时间再执行某些操作,比如等待其他服务完全启动后再启动应用程序。本文将介绍如何在Kubernetes中实现Docker容器延迟启动。 整个过程可以分为以下几个步骤: | 步骤 | 操作 | |:----:|:----:| | 1 | 创建一个Kubernetes Deployme
原创 2024-05-17 11:23:22
112阅读
容器的整个生命周期中,拉取镜像是最耗时的步骤之一。Harter 等人的研究[1]表明:拉取镜像占用了容器启动时间的 76%,只有 6.4% 的时间用来读取数据。这个问题一直困扰着各类工作负载,包括 serverless 函数的冷启动时间,镜像构建过程中基础镜像的拉取等。虽然有各种折中的解决方案,但这些方案都有缺陷:缓存镜像 : 冷启动时仍然有性能损失。减小镜像体积 : 无法避免某些场景需要用到大
转载 2024-02-02 10:57:51
32阅读
最近Docker对整个平台发布了新的版本,Docker引擎升级至 1.11版本 ,Swarm升级至1.2版本,Compose和Machine也分别升级至1.7和0.7版本。这次升级也开始支持Mac和Windows 10 Bete版的操作系统。上述还只是这个升级的“冰山一角”,不过对于用户来说还算适度更新吧。底层的引擎经过大规模的重构保证了首个兼容( Open Cont
# 项目方案:如何让Docker容器延迟启动 ## 1. 背景 在实际的项目开发中,有时我们需要让Docker容器启动延迟一段时间再运行特定的任务。这可能是因为需要等待其他服务的启动完成,或者需要进行一些初始化操作。本项目方案将介绍如何实现让Docker容器延迟启动的方法。 ## 2. 方案概述 我们可以通过在Docker容器启动时执行一个脚本,来实现容器延迟启动。在这个脚本中,我们可以
原创 2024-05-14 04:46:21
224阅读
docker run 命令 主要参数 -d 后台运行,返回容器id -i 以交互模式运行,通常与-t连用 -t 为容器重新分配一个伪输入终端,通常与-i连用 -P(大写) 随机端口映射,容器内部端口随机映射到主机端口 -p(小写) 指定端口映射 主机端口:容器端口 --name 指定容器名称 --dns 指定容器使用的dns服务器,默认和宿主机一致 -h 指定容器的hostname -e 设置环境
转载 2023-07-19 16:58:48
96阅读
nacos-server-2.0.3.zip,免积分下载,究极快速。解决各类报错1、org.springframework.context.ApplicationContextException: Unable to start web server; nested exception is org.springframework.boot.web.server.WebServerExceptio
转载 2024-05-09 15:39:42
1223阅读
Docker 核心概念镜像 镜像是什么呢?通俗地讲,它是一个只读的文件和文件夹组合。它包含了容器运行时所需要的所有基础文件和配置信息,是容器启动的基础。因此你想启动一个容器,那首先必须要有一个镜像。 镜像是 Docker 容器启动的先决条件。 如果你想要使用一个镜像,你可以用这两种方式: 1、自己创建镜像。 通常情况下,一个镜像是基于一个基础镜像构建的,你可以在基础镜像上添
# Docker容器延迟启动的实践与应用 ## 引言 在现代微服务架构中,Docker容器广泛应用于各种场景。然而,在某些情况下,容器需要延迟启动,以确保依赖的服务先行启动。这种情况常见于服务间相依赖的场景,比如数据库和应用服务器的启动顺序。本文将通过实际示例探讨如何让Docker容器延迟启动10秒,以确保服务间的正常通信。 ## 问题背景 有时,某个服务可能依赖另一个服务的先行启动。例如
原创 11月前
812阅读
docker容器配置重启策略docker restart policiesdocker容器的退出状态码0表示正常退出非0表示异常退出(退出状态码采用chroot标准)125Docker守护进程本身的错误126容器启动后,要执行的默认命令无法调用127容器启动后,要执行的默认命令不存在其他命令状态码容器启动后正常执行命令,退出命令时该命令的返回状态码作为容器的退出状态码重启策略配置在docker r
转载 2023-06-08 14:01:54
730阅读
1.查看RabbitMQ镜像:执行 docker search rabbitmq2.拉取abbitMQ镜像:(这里是默认拉取最新的,也可以在后面指定版本)执行 docker pull rabbitmq   然后docker images 3.启动RabbitMQdocker run -d --hostname jonpgo_host_rabbit --name jon
文章目录1、Mybatis 延迟加载策略2、何为延迟加载?3、需求分析4、演示 assocation 实现的延迟加载4.1、账户的持久层 DAO 接口4.2、账户的持久层映射文件4.3、用户的持久层接口和映射文件4.4、开启 Mybatis 的延迟加载策略4.5、编写测试只查账户的信息,而不查账户关联的用户信息5、演示 Collection 实现的延迟加载5.1、在 User 实体类中加入
上周我们团队忙着将一个微服务迁移到中央平台上,包括CI/CD,Kubernetes运行时,metric和其他一些程序。这次实验是为了之后一个月里大概150个微服务的迁移作准备,所有这些服务支撑着西班牙在线市场的运营。当我们将应用程序部署到Kubernetes上,并且将一些生产流量导入其中之后,事情开始有些不妙了。Kubernetes上的请求延迟比EC2上的高10倍左右。除非我们能找到解决方案,不然
# Docker Compose 延迟启动的实现与应用 在微服务架构中,服务之间的依赖关系可能会导致一些服务在启动时遇到未准备好的依赖服务,例如数据库、消息队列等。Docker Compose 是一个强大的工具,可以帮助我们管理和配置多个容器,但在一些情况下,仅仅依赖容器的顺序启动并不足够,此时我们需要实现延迟启动。本文将探讨 Docker Compose 的延迟启动特性,并通过具体代码示例来说
原创 9月前
183阅读
在使用 Docker 时,很多开发者或运维人员可能会遇到“延迟启动 Docker”这个问题。这种情况不仅影响了服务的稳定性,还有可能影响到整体的开发效率和用户体验。了解问题的产生原因,并寻求有效的解决方案是非常必要的。 ### 问题背景 在我们的开发环境中,Docker 的启动时间往往会变得异常缓慢,尤其是在某些工作负载较重的情况下。具体表现为启动 Docker 容器时,出现明显的延迟,从而无
原创 6月前
84阅读
计划任务,是windows系统中集成的一个相当不错的功能,它可以在规定的时间实现关机,启动/关闭程序等等。 如果我们好好利用它,就可以实现各种意想不到的效果,比如用它实现开机自动联网,免除了我们手动去拨号的麻烦。 这里小编将向新手介绍如何利用这个程序来让各种开机自启的程序实现延时启动,来加快开机时间的。 1,在开始菜单里搜索“计划任务”打开程序 2,比如我的酷点桌面每次开机后启动后,如果你
import subprocess as t import time, os, requests, sys WEB_IP = '127.0.0.1:8080' # WEB_IP = '127.0.0.1' REDIS_IP = '127.0.0.1' REDIS_PORT = '18890' #
原创 2021-08-11 10:50:55
549阅读
# 如何实现“延迟BIOS启动” ## 引言 在计算机启动的过程中,BIOS(基本输入输出系统)是一个关键的组件。它负责执行各种硬件初始化任务,为操作系统的加载做准备。然而,有时我们希望在启动过程中引入一定的延迟,以便更好地控制启动顺序或执行特定的操作。本文将介绍如何实现“延迟BIOS启动”。 ## 流程概述 下表展示了实现“延迟BIOS启动”的步骤及相关操作: | 步骤 | 操作 |
原创 2024-01-05 08:59:24
180阅读
  • 1
  • 2
  • 3
  • 4
  • 5